Landscaping contractors in Rapid City, South Dakota.

Landscaping contractors operating in Rapid City, South Dakota, benefit from a relatively low barrier to entry as there is no statewide contractor license. However, contractors must ensure they are properly registered as a business entity with the South Dakota Secretary of State and comply with local Rapid City municipal ordinances regarding business licensing and specific construction permits.

Compliance is most critical when projects involve specialized trades. If your landscaping business includes irrigation, electrical lighting, or the construction of retaining walls, you must obtain the necessary building permits from the Rapid City Building Services division. Additionally, any application of pesticides requires a commercial applicator certification from the state, and all contractors must adhere to safety protocols like calling SD811 before excavation.

§ 07 · Rapid City-specific FAQ

Questions Landscaping contractors ask about Rapid City.

Q01Do I need a contractor's license to landscape in Rapid City?+
No, the state of South Dakota does not issue a specific landscaping license, but you must register your business with the Secretary of State.

Q02When is a permit required for landscaping?+
Permits are required for irrigation systems, retaining walls over 4 feet, and any work involving electrical or plumbing components.

Q03Do I need to be certified to apply pesticides?+
Yes, anyone applying pesticides for hire must hold a Commercial Pesticide Applicator license issued by the state.

Q04Is workers' compensation mandatory?+
Yes, South Dakota law requires all employers to provide workers' compensation coverage for their employees.

Q05How do I handle underground utility lines?+
You must contact SD811 at least 48 hours before digging to have underground lines marked.

Q06Are there specific rules for retaining walls?+
Yes, retaining walls over 4 feet in height require a building permit and engineering review.
